Two top-notch golf courses call Sanpete home
Sanpete County is the home of two top-notch golf courses. East of Sterling in Palisade State Park is the Palisade Golf Course. Southeast of Fairview, golfers will find Skyline Mountain Resort Golf Course. Both are unique and each have their challenges.
Palisade
The Palisade 18-hole, par-72 golf course measures 6,360 yards from the back tee markers but plays longer because all the par-5s play uphill. However, the golf course will challenge even the most advanced player because of the difficulties encountered around the greens. The mountain layout has an elevation change of 230 feet from 5,885 feet at the base to 6,115 at the top.
Though it’s expansive undulating greens are truly a test, the greatest challenge may be signature hole number 4. This 179-yard par-3 has an elevation drop of 70 feet and requires golfers to carry the ball over a canyon, and land it precisely on the green. A ball hit too long will hit into the mountain behind the green and ricochet anywhere.
On the other hand, a ball hit too short will certainly come to rest in the canyon below. The Salt Lake Tribune has likened this hole to the famous 12th at Augusta National and the Deseret News had it on its “Best Holes” list for 2005.
Clubhouse amenities include golf shop, restaurant, club rental, clothing, equipment, and accessories, food and beverages, private and group lessons, driving range, and cart rental. Tee times may be made seven days in advance.
Views and vistas of the natural surrounding are stunning. Many golfers use their cameras as much as their clubs. In addition to golf, Palisade State Park next door offers boating, camping, fishing, hiking, off-highway vehicle access, and a variety of other activities. Golf professional is Jordan Van Orman.

Skyline Mountain Resort
Skyline Mountain Resort Golf Course is a nine-hole course in Fairview for public and member use. The course is UGA approved with two certified golf instructors with clubhouse, pro shop and cart rentals. Campsite and cabin reservations are available in the resort. The resort is located 2.5 miles south of Fairview on the Mountainville Highway which begins on 300 South in Fairview.
